Are high gas prices affecting your midweek activity attendance?

If so, how are you scheduling to reduce the burden on families? [/b

If we don't make any changes at our church, we are asking parents to drive their children to church Sundays, Sunday evenings and Wednesday night. Sunday evening could require multiple trips if you also have a child in the Youth programs. That's 4 trips to church each week! And that doesn't count the trips our parents make to church for an adult small group Bible Study or leadership team meetings.

For families involved in ministry and service opportunities, which we encourage all families to do, it's equal to a 5 day work week commute schedule.[b] YOW!
